Job Description

Job Title: Mechanical Engineer (Part-Time)

  • Work Location: Huntsville, AL **

Salary: Based on experience and will be discussed with manager in interview

REQUIREMENT- Must be a US Citizen and must pass a federal background review and drug screen

Duties/Responsibilities :

  • Provides professional mechanical engineering and construction management support by performing mechanical engineering tasks, such as:
  • Mechanical HVAC, plumbing, fire suppression, and/or high-pressure piping engineering design and construction support for government buildings, test stands, recreational facilities, roadways, parking lots, laboratory facilities, etc
  • Develop design drawings and specifications for HVAC, plumbing, fire suppression, and/or other areas of mechanical engineering design.
  • Generate facilities design criteria statements, defining and confirming requirements for successful design deliverables
  • Prepare and/or oversee development of drawings, specifications, and submittal schedules.
  • Provide engineering support during construction phase of design projects.
  • Support project cost estimators in the development of construction estimates.
  • Participate in design reviews and provides comments on peer generated mechanical engineering designs and plans for a variety of applications
  • Assist client project managers as needed during progress of construction, re-modeling, and repair projects.
  • Coordinate work requirements under the guidance of the Discipline Design Team Lead and follow through until the total design requirements are clearly defined and implemented.
  • Continue development leading to becoming a project lead for designs involving other facilities design disciplines.
  • Effectively interact with government clients associated with NASA MSFC facilities, and support various engineering, construction, and maintenance activities
  • Maintain professional files in a systematic and retrievable manner

Education/Experience:

  • Bachelor of Science degree in Mechanical Engineering from an ABET accredited school
  • 3+ years of experience in mechanical engineering design, including HVAC units and associated ductwork, plumbing fixtures, piping and related installation requirements, fire suppression, and other related design activities.
  • Ability to read and understand construction contract drawings, specifically those applicable to mechanical engineering design.
  • Working capability in MS Word and MS Excel.
